Fort Lauderdale’s Climate Challenges
South Florida Weather Tests Gutter Systems
Fort Lauderdale’s tropical climate creates year-round challenges for gutter systems. With annual rainfall averaging 64 inches and frequent tropical storms, gutters face intense weather patterns unique to South Florida. From seasonal downpours to wind-driven debris from native palms and ficus trees, homeowners must prepare for constant environmental stress.
Spring
March through May brings increasing humidity and scattered showers, with wind gusts carrying debris from royal palms and live oaks. These conditions can quickly lead to accumulated debris in unprotected gutters.
Summer
Daily thunderstorms dump an average of 7 inches of rain per month, while temperatures exceed 90°F. This pattern of intense rainfall can overwhelm gutters, particularly when combined with tropical storm conditions.
Fall
Peak hurricane season brings potential 100+ mph winds and torrential rains. Fort Lauderdale’s emergency management recommends checking gutters regularly as part of storm preparation protocols.
Winter
December through February sees occasional cold fronts with wind gusts up to 30 mph. While rainfall decreases to 2-3 inches monthly, scattered showers can still impact proper drainage.

Different Types of Gutter Guards Explained
Brush Guards
Brush guards face unique challenges in Fort Lauderdale’s tropical climate. Small particles from palm fronds and oak trees become trapped between bristles, creating dense mats that impede water flow during sudden thunderstorms. The humid environment and salt air exposure accelerate deterioration, while the bristles provide ideal conditions for seed germination and mold growth.
Foam Inserts
Foam inserts struggle with Fort Lauderdale’s intense UV exposure and frequent rainfall. The porous material quickly deteriorates in the salt-laden air, becoming brittle and breaking down within 1-2 years. During hurricane season, these inserts can become saturated and heavy, potentially causing gutter damage. They also create perfect breeding grounds for mosquitoes common in South Florida.
Screen Guards
Screen guards, while cost-effective initially, require frequent maintenance in Fort Lauderdale’s climate. Pine needles and fine palm frond particles easily wedge into mesh openings, particularly in neighborhoods near Victoria Park and Rio Vista. During tropical storms, debris accumulation can cause water overflow, potentially leading to foundation issues.
Reverse Curve/Hood Guards
Reverse curve guards frequently underperform during South Florida’s intense summer thunderstorms, with water often overshooting the guard during heavy downpours. Their design tends to trap palm fronds and oak leaves common in areas like Las Olas and Harbor Beach. Salt air exposure can accelerate metal deterioration, requiring more frequent replacement.
